From the dramatic red north, which features Australia’s best fringing marine reef – Ningaloo, to the south with its ancient forests and thousands of white sand beaches in between, this beautiful state is incredibly diverse. Making up one third of Australia’s land mass, Western Australia is blessed with white sand beaches, turquoise waters, and a fantastic food, wine and brewery scene to an incredible kaleidoscope of natural proportions during wildflower seasons. Let’s not forget the incredible rocks at the Bungle Bungles and Wave Rock or the fresh air and wide open spaces of Perth city.
